Port Adelaide CEO backflips on exit date: Rucci

2020-05-13T10:10+10:00

Veteran football journalist Michalengelo Rucci believes Port Adelaide CEO Keith Thomas will continue in the role until at least 2021 after originally announcing his intention to depart at the end of this year.

Despite intending to finish at the end of 2020, Rucci said on SEN SA Breakfast that he’s keen to continue amid the current COVID-19 crisis.

“At a recent Port Adelaide board meeting, Keith Thomas has offered to go on another year as chief executive," he told Kane Cornes and Andrew Hayes.

“He has put up his hand to go on for another year, it’ll be interesting how that one plays out because Port Adelaide’s reaction was that there was a fair bit to get through this year before thinking about next year.

In a club statement released late last year, Thomas said it felt like the “absolute perfect” to find a new CEO at the end of 2020.

“After more than eight years as CEO of this great club, now feels like the absolute perfect time to start the process of bringing in a new CEO to take Port Adelaide forward beyond 2020,” Thomas said in December.

“I have been in discussion with chairman David Koch for some time and we have both agreed this is the best outcome for me personally and, most importantly, for the football club.”
